Inhibitors

Inhibitors Comment Organism Structure
2-mercaptoethanol 39% inhibition at 1 mM Lactiplantibacillus plantarum
ethyl gallate 20% inhibition at 1 mM Lactiplantibacillus plantarum
Hg2+ 66% inhibition at 1 mM Lactiplantibacillus plantarum
Mg2+ 16% inhibition at 1 mM Lactiplantibacillus plantarum
additional information no effect at 1 mM by K+, Ca2+, Zn2+, Tween 80, urea, DMSO, and EDTA Lactiplantibacillus plantarum
Triton X-100 32% inhibition at 1 mM Lactiplantibacillus plantarum
